3-Day Adventure Itinerary in Nice, Cannes, and Marseille

  1. Day 1: Nice
    15 minutes (4 miles) from Nice Airport

    Morning: Start the day with an adrenaline rush by paragliding over the stunning French Riviera. Then, head to the Promenade des Anglais for a refreshing swim in the Mediterranean Sea.
    Afternoon: Visit Haut-de-Cagnes, a medieval hilltop village, for some hiking and breathtaking views. Then, ride an ATV through the rocky terrain of the Gorges du Loup.
    Evening: End the day with a bang by taking a sunset helicopter tour and savoring a delicious dinner at a Michelin-starred restaurant.

  2. Day 2: Cannes
    30 minutes (15 miles) from Nice

    Morning: Start the day with an exciting jet ski ride and explore the beautiful coastline of Cannes.
    Afternoon: Visit Île Sainte-Marguerite, an island off the coast of Cannes, for some scuba diving and snorkeling in the crystal-clear waters.
    Evening: Explore the nightlife of Cannes by visiting some of the city's hottest clubs and bars, such as Le Bâoli and Gotha Club.

  3. Day 3: Marseille
    2 hours (100 miles) from Cannes

    Morning: Start the day with a thrilling rock climbing adventure in the Calanques National Park.
    Afternoon: Visit the Old Port of Marseille and take a boat tour to see the stunning limestone cliffs and hidden beaches of the Calanques from a different perspective.
    Evening: End the trip with a delicious seafood dinner at Le Miramar, a local favorite restaurant in the Old Port.

Recommendations

If you're looking for even more adventure, consider skydiving over the French Riviera or taking a hot air balloon ride in the Luberon region. Side trips to nearby towns such as Antibes and Saint-Tropez are also highly recommended. To maximize your fun, try to book activities in advance and plan your itinerary around opening and closing times. Don't forget to bring comfortable shoes and clothing, as well as sunscreen and water for outdoor activities. Lastly, be open to trying new experiences and immersing yourself in the local culture!
